Enjoy panoramic views of Mount Lofty Botanic Garden from the Noel Lothian Viewing Platform.
Located near the car park at the lower entrance of the Garden, the accessible space gives visitors the opportunity to picnic at the table, or simply take in the scenic views.
The viewing platform is home to a commemorative plaque in dedication of Noel Lothian, who was the Botanic Gardens and State Herbarium's Director responsible for establishing and developing Mount Lofty Botanic Garden.
